Flow cytometric analysis of CD371 expression on human Peripheral Blood cells. Human Peripheral Blood cells were stained with either Biotin Mouse IgG2a, k Isotype Control (left panel) or SDT Biotin Mouse Anti-Human CD371 Antibody (right panel) at 5 μl/test followed by Sav-iFluor 488. Flow cytometry and data analysis were performed using Agilent NovoCyte Quanteon and FlowJo™ software.

Background
CD371, also known as CLEC12A, is a type II transmembrane protein with extracellular C-type lectin domains, primarily expressed on myeloid cells. It is a potential myeloid cancer stem cell marker and is considered a target for antibody-based or chimeric antigen receptor T-cell therapies. CD371 is particularly associated with DUX4-rearranged leukemia, where it is highly expressed and serves as a unique cell surface marker. Its expression is also linked to “switch” acute lymphoblastic leukemia (ALL), which has a tendency to switch to monocyte-like cells upon corticosteroid treatment.
